I love Rogue’s bottling. This red beast of a bottle packs 750ml of power. There is a flowery aroma to this red beer. The head took a bit of time to settle, and it cascaded a bit during the pour, such a beautiful thing. I was expecting more bitter from something with 60 IBU. I didn’t begin to catch the bitters until the aftertaste hit me. The initial taste confused me, as it was caramel, and as their site describes it: buttery peanut brittle.
